Form UX developers expect
Inline validation, clear error messages tied with aria-describedby, and logical tab order reduce support tickets. These snippets show patterns you can wire to your backend or headless CMS.
Category · page 4 of 9
Form controls, validation, and inputs
Showing 73 of 73 snippets
73 results
Form controls, validation, and inputs
Inline validation, clear error messages tied with aria-describedby, and logical tab order reduce support tickets. These snippets show patterns you can wire to your backend or headless CMS.
Split layouts, social login rows, and password strength meters remain popular. Combine login and register snippets with your auth provider (Clerk, Auth.js, Firebase) by swapping the form action endpoints.
They follow baseline practices (labels, focus states). Always connect errors to inputs and test with a screen reader before launch.
Trending now
Compact music player with album art, animated equaliser bars, scrubber, elapsed/remaining time and play controls. Pure CSS keyframes drive the EQ pulse and the neon ring around the album art.
Three-step onboarding wizard with an animated progress bar, slide-fade panel transitions and contextual hints. Forward / back nav and completion celebration.
Bold 404 page with a giant gradient numeral, floating planets, twinkling starfield and a primary CTA back to safety. Pure CSS animation.
Split SaaS hero with bold gradient headline, two CTAs, social-proof logo strip and a tilted browser mockup preview floating to the right. Built for landings.
Three-plan pricing layout with a monthly/yearly toggle. Price values cross-fade with a slide animation, popular plan glows, yearly savings banner.
macOS-style terminal mockup with auto-playing typewriter lines, syntax-coloured tokens, and a blinking caret. Pure CSS animation timing.
Ranked by views and likes from the last 30 days.